Spent 3 nights at the Grizzly RV Park in West Yellowstone, MT.
This is a beautiful park with clean, wide sites. Nice park area with playground equipment for the grandkids. Nice, well stocked store. They sold quality field glasses and even had frozen Buffalo Burgers. Clean laundry rooms although the driers could have been faster. Staff was friendly and helpful - acted like they actually liked working there. Busy park though - definitely make advance reservations! Best thing, we were 1/2 mile from the west entrance.:)
